Rhubarb Cake Recipe

Ingredients:

1 1/2 Cups White Sugar
1/2 Cup Butter
1 Egg
1 Cup Milk with 1 tsp. baking soda
1 tsp. vanilla
1/2 tsp. salt
2 Cups flour
2 Cups Rhubarb (cut into small pieces)

Topping
2/3 Cup brown sugar
1 tsp. cinnamon

Directions:

Preheat oven to 350º F
Grease and flour 9x13 pan
Cream sugar and butter. Add egg and beat well. Add flour, salt, milk and vanilla. Stir in Rhubarb. Spread into pan. Sprinkle with topping.
Bake 45 minutes. Serve warm as is or with whipping cream
